优化文件管理,实现高效流转——数据库设计方案解析 (文件流转数据库设计)
优化文件管理,实现高效流转——数据库设计方案解析
随着信息化时代的快速发展,数据的存储和处理已成为现代企业不可或缺的重要组成部分。面对日益庞大的数据量和复杂的业务流程,如何优化文件管理,实现高效流转,成为企业发展的重中之重。在这一过程中,数据库作为数据集中存储和管理的工具,其设计方案的精确与优越,对企业的发展至关重要。
一、数据库设计方案的重要性
数据库设计方案是将业务需求转换为数据结构的过程,其设计质量直接影响到企业业务的顺畅进行。一个合理的数据库设计方案不仅能提高数据的存储效率,而且能够在数据流转过程中保证数据的安全性和完整性,从而保证企业的高效流转和精准决策。同时,设计方案的科学性、灵活性以及可扩展性,也是确保数据库长期稳定运行的必要因素。
二、数据库设计方案的基本原则
为了实现高效流转和优化文件管理,一个好的数据库设计方案应符合以下基本原则:
1. 数据合理分类
合理的分类能够使数据更加直观,便于管理。在分类过程中需要保证数据的相关性和稳定性,并考虑到未来扩展性的需求。
2. 数据安全可靠
数据的安全是大多数企业非常重视的问题。因此,在设计方案时,必须要考虑业务流程中的关键数据,建立完善的权限管理机制以及进行灾备备份,以确保数据不会丢失或泄露。
3. 数据流转高效
良好的数据流转连接不仅可以缩短业务时间,减少人为操作和避免重复输入,还可以降低错误率,提高工作效率。因此,在设计方案时要尽可能减少各阶段数据的中间传输,保证数据在流转过程中的准确性和连贯性。
三、数据库设计方案的具体实施
在具体实施数据库设计方案时,需要采用适合企业自身需求的数据库类型,并遵循一定的规范和标准。以下是不同类型数据库的特点和应用场景以及设计方案的一些基本建议:
1. 关系型数据库
特点:以表格的形式存储数据,便于管理和查询,支持复杂的数据关联操作。
应用场景:数据之间存在复杂关联关系的企业。
设计方案:采用标准的关系模型理论,保证数据表之间的关系准确,并进行约束和规范,以确保数据的安全性和准确性。
2. 非关系型数据库
特点:非结构化数据的存储和查询,数据数量大,数据类型多样。
应用场景:对数据查询和展示要求不高,并对数据的灵活性有需求的企业。
设计方案:结构松散,尽量避免使用关系模型,采用键-值模型实现数据的快速查询。
3. 分布式数据库
特点:分布式存储和处理数据,不同节点可进行数据共享和协同。
应用场景:面对海量数据的企业,需要分布式处理和存储的应用场景。
设计方案:进行数据分片,提高数据处理的并行度,同时考虑到数据的一致性,采用Paxos算法等解决分布式场景下的数据一致性问题。
四、数据库设计方案的优化策略
除了在设计数据库时,满足企业特定需求的基本原则和具体实施步骤外,还需要采用优化策略对现有数据库进行进一步的优化,以达到高效流转和文件管理的目的。以下是几种优化策略:
1. 数据冗余处理
在某些情况下,为了查询效率和业务流转的需求,需要在不同地方进行冗余处理。在处理时需要保证数据的一致性,避免数据混乱和错误。
2. 缓存机制
对于常用数据,需要在内存中设立缓存机制,以提高查询效率。但是,需要保证数据的一致性,并进行定时更新。
3. 索引设计
索引设计是实现查询优化的重要方式。通过设计合理的索引,可以大大提高查询速度和效率。但是,过多的索引也会影响数据库性能和存储容量。
4. 分布式架构
对于数据量较大的企业,需要采用分布式架构模式,以便于实现数据的快速处理和存储。在分布式模式下,需要保证数据的一致性和完整性。
优化文件管理,实现高效流转,需要根据不同的企业需求和实际情况,制定相应的数据库设计方案。这需要从多个层面观察和考量,包括合理分类、安全可靠、高效流转等,也需要根据企业需求采取优化策略,如缓存、索引、分布式架构等。只有在数据库设计方案的基础上,结合优化策略的实施,才能实现优化文件管理,实现高效流转的目标,保证企业的发展和稳定运行。